Lynes/Parr Family Tree » Abraham Crosby (1780-1830)

Personal data Abraham Crosby 

Source 1
  • He was born on July 1, 1780 in Barnwell, Barnwell County, South Carolina, United States of America.Source 1
  • He died in the year 1830 in Baxley, Appling County, Georgia, United States of America, he was 49 years old.Source 1
  • He is buried in Baxley, Appling County, Georgia, United States of America.Source 1

Household of Abraham Crosby

He had a relationship with Levicy Crummey.


Child(ren):

  1. Aaron Crosby  1809-1875 
  2. Silas Crosby  1809-1854
  3. Stephen Crosby  1814-1898
